"""
Wrappers for interacting with the Biopython library.
"""
import tempfile
import re
from dendropy.utility import messaging
_LOG = messaging.get_logger(__name__)
import dendropy
DENDROPY_BIOPYTHON_INTEROPERABILITY = False
try:
from Bio.Seq import Seq
from Bio.Alphabet import generic_dna, generic_rna, generic_nucleotide, generic_protein
DENDROPY_BIOPYTHON_INTEROPERABILITY = True
except ImportError:
_LOG.warn("BioPython could not be imported: BioPython interoperability not available")
else:
def as_biopython_object(o):
"""
Returns ``o`` as an biopython object.
"""
if isinstance(o, dendropy.CharacterMatrix):
if isinstance(o, dendropy.DnaCharacterMatrix):
bpa = generic_dna
elif isinstance(o, dendropy.RnaCharacterMatrix):
bpa = generic_rna
elif isinstance(o, dendropy.ProteinCharacterMatrix):
bpa = generic_protein
else:
raise ValueError("Character data type not supported in Biopython: '%s'" % type(o))
else:
raise ValueError("Invalid object type for conversion to Biopython: '%s'" % type(o))
